All your gallbladder is, is a big bile duct. Everytime you eat your gallbladder releases bile to help you digest your food. My gallbladder has stopped releasing bile and is actually becoming enlarged due to excess bile. The excess bile is what creates the gallstones. The pain caused by the gallstones is usually just your gallbladder going into spasm trying to pass a stone. Mine is past trying to repair. The outer lining of my gallbladder is already thickening (scar tissue). Its either get rid of it now or have a full attack which will land me in the hospital for an extensive stay.
